To write a strong application for Religious scholarships, focus on clearly articulating your faith journey, community involvement, and how the scholarship will help you achieve your educational goals. Tailor your personal statement to reflect the values of the scholarship provider.
Religious scholarships can cover a variety of expenses, including tuition, fees, books, and sometimes living expenses. The specific coverage will depend on the scholarship's terms.
Yes, some Religious scholarships are open to international students, but eligibility can vary. It's important to check the specific requirements of each scholarship to see if international applicants are accepted.
Yes, there are often Religious scholarships that are specific to certain regions or states. You can find these opportunities by searching on scholarship platforms like Mos that allow you to filter by location.
To apply for Religious scholarships, you typically need to complete an application form, provide supporting documents, and sometimes submit essays or personal statements. Check the specific application process for each scholarship.
Yes, you can apply for multiple Religious scholarships. In fact, applying for several can increase your chances of receiving financial aid for your education.
Eligibility criteria for Religious scholarships can vary widely but often include factors such as religious affiliation, academic performance, community service, and financial need. Always check the specific requirements for each scholarship.
Yes, many Religious scholarships are legitimate and are offered by recognized organizations and institutions. It's important to research the scholarship provider to ensure its credibility.

Religious scholarships are financial awards provided to students based on their religious affiliation or beliefs. These scholarships may be offered by religious organizations, institutions, or foundations to support students pursuing education in various fields.
